Capital's been told classmates of 12-year-old Owen Jenkins will get to tell teachers how they'd like to remember him.

The rugby player, from Nottingham, drowned in the River Trent at Beeston Marina on Monday night, he'd been trying to help two girls who were in difficulty.

Headteacher of Chilwell School Ian Brierley has told us they've set up special rooms for his friends to come to terms with what's happened.

Family and friends met at his rugby club, Nottingham Casuals, to remember him last night.
